/**
* Provides bindings to {@link SemanticMetricRegistry} and {@link MetricsFactory}.
*
* A {@link FastForwardReporter} will be configured and started according to the
* {@link FfwdConfig} schema.
*
* Currently this module requires an external binding for a {@link MetricId} that
* will be used as the ffwd prefix.
*/
@AutoService(ApolloModule.class)
public class MetricsModule extends AbstractApolloModule {
private static final Logger LOG = LoggerFactory.getLogger(MetricsModule.class);
private MetricsModule() {
// prevent external instantiation
}
public static MetricsModule create() {
return new MetricsModule();
}
@Override
protected void configure() {
bind(FfwdConfig.class);
bind(MetricsConfig.class);
Multibinder.newSetBinder(binder(), EndpointRunnableFactoryDecorator.class)
.addBinding().to(MetricsCollectingEndpointRunnableFactoryDecorator.class);
manageLifecycle(FastForwardReporter.class);
}
@Provides @Singleton
public SemanticMetricRegistry semanticMetricRegistry() {
final SemanticMetricRegistry metricRegistry = new SemanticMetricRegistry();
LOG.info("Creating SemanticMetricRegistry");
// register JVM metricSets, using an empty MetricId as the FastForwardReporter will prepend
// the injected MetricId.
metricRegistry.register(MetricId.EMPTY, new MemoryUsageGaugeSet());
metricRegistry.register(MetricId.EMPTY, new GarbageCollectorMetricSet());
metricRegistry.register(MetricId.EMPTY, new ThreadStatesMetricSet());
metricRegistry.register(MetricId.EMPTY, CpuGaugeSet.create());
return metricRegistry;
}
@Provides @Singleton
public MetricsFactory apolloMetrics(SemanticMetricRegistry metricRegistry,
MetricsConfig metricsConfig) {
return new SemanticMetricsFactory(metricRegistry,
what -> metricsConfig.serverMetrics().contains(what),
metricsConfig.precreateCodes());
}
@Provides @Singleton
public ServiceMetrics apolloMetrics(
MetricsFactory metricsFactory,
@Named(Services.INJECT_SERVICE_NAME) String serviceName) {
return metricsFactory.createForService(serviceName);
}
@Provides @Singleton
public FastForwardReporter fastForwardReporter(SemanticMetricRegistry metricRegistry,
MetricId metricId,
FfwdConfig ffwdConfig) {
try {
final FastForwardReporter.Builder builder = FastForwardReporter.forRegistry(metricRegistry)
.schedule(TimeUnit.SECONDS, ffwdConfig.getInterval())
.prefix(metricId);
ffwdConfig.host().ifPresent(builder::host);
ffwdConfig.port().ifPresent(builder::port);
final FastForwardReporter reporter = builder.build();
reporter.start();
return reporter;
} catch (IOException e) {
throw new IllegalStateException("Failed to start ffwd reporter", e);
}
}
@Override
public String getId() {
return "metrics";
}
}
